1#************************************************************** 2# 3# Licensed to the Apache Software Foundation (ASF) under one 4# or more contributor license agreements. See the NOTICE file 5# distributed with this work for additional information 6# regarding copyright ownership. The ASF licenses this file 7# to you under the Apache License, Version 2.0 (the 8# "License"); you may not use this file except in compliance 9# with the License. You may obtain a copy of the License at 10# 11# http://www.apache.org/licenses/LICENSE-2.0 12# 13# Unless required by applicable law or agreed to in writing, 14# software distributed under the License is distributed on an 15# "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Y 16# KIND, either express or implied. See the License for the 17# specific language governing permissions and limitations 18# under the License. 19# 20#************************************************************** 21 22 23 24PRJ := ..$/.. 25PRJNAME := registry 26TARGET := test_regcompare 27 28.INCLUDE: settings.mk 29.INCLUDE: target.mk 30 31ALLTAR: test 32 33test .PHONY: $(MISC)$/$(TARGET)$/psa.urd $(MISC)$/$(TARGET)$/psb.urd \ 34 $(MISC)$/$(TARGET)$/usa.urd $(MISC)$/$(TARGET)$/usb.urd \ 35 $(MISC)$/$(TARGET)$/pe.urd $(MISC)$/$(TARGET)$/ue.urd \ 36 $(MISC)$/$(TARGET)$/other1.urd $(MISC)$/$(TARGET)$/other2.urd 37 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 38 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/psa.urd 39 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 40 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/psb.urd 41 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 42 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/usa.urd 43 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 44 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/usb.urd 45 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 46 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/pe.urd 47 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 48 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/ue.urd 49 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 50 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/other1.urd 51 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t \ 52 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/other2.urd 53 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t -u \ 54 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/psa.urd 55 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 56 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/psb.urd 57 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 58 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/usa.urd 59 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 60 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/usb.urd 61 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 62 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/pe.urd 63 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 64 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/ue.urd 65 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 66 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/other1.urd 67 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 68 -r1 $(MISC)$/$(TARGET)$/psa.urd -r2 $(MISC)$/$(TARGET)$/other2.urd 69 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 70 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/psa.urd 71 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 72 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/psb.urd 73 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 74 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/usa.urd 75 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 76 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/usb.urd 77 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 78 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/pe.urd 79 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 80 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/ue.urd 81 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 82 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/other1.urd 83 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t \ 84 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/other2.urd 85 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t -u \ 86 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/psa.urd 87 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 88 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/psb.urd 89 $(EXECTEST) -SUCCESS $(BIN)/regcompare$(EXECPOST) -f -t -u \ 90 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/usa.urd 91 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 92 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/usb.urd 93 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 94 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/pe.urd 95 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 96 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/ue.urd 97 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 98 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/other1.urd 99 $(EXECTEST) -FAILURE $(BIN)/regcompare$(EXECPOST) -f -t -u \ 100 -r1 $(MISC)$/$(TARGET)$/usa.urd -r2 $(MISC)$/$(TARGET)$/other2.urd 101 102$(MISC)$/$(TARGET)$/%.urd: %.idl 103 $(IDLC) -O$(MISC)$/$(TARGET) -cid -we $< 104